Nintendo kicked off today's long-awaited Nintendo Direct broadcast by revealing the next DLC character for Super Smash Bros. Ultimate, and it's Pyra from Xenoblade Chronicles 2. Just as in Monolith Soft's RPG, she's able to switch between her alter ego Mythra during battle.
Like other DLC characters, Pyra and Mythra arrive alongside a brand-new stage, the titan Azurda. Other characters from Xenoblade Chronicles 2 such as Tora, Nia, Morag, and Zeke can also be spotted in the background of the stage.
Pyra and Mythra are joined by Rex for their Final Smash, and the move differs depending on which form is active. Pyra unleashes Burning Sword, while Mythra launches Sacred Arrow.
Nintendo hasn't announced a release date for Pyra/Mythra, but the fighters are slated to join the Smash Bros. Ultimate roster sometime in March. The pair are included as part of the Fighters Pass Vol. 2 or can be purchased individually. Previous Challenger Packs ran for $6 USD, which will presumably be the same price for Pyra and Mythra.
